What is a window installer?

As a window installer, your primary responsibilities are the installation and the replacement of windows in structures like houses and other buildings. The windows you install are typically pre-made, so you will not have to deal with sizing or cutting glass. Your job duties involve heavy lifting and climbing to fit windows into the correct locations on construction sites or in existing structures. You also make sure your window installations are level, weather-tight, and meet manufacturer specifications. Window installation jobs may last one day or weeks, depending on the size of the structure and the number of windows being installed or replaced.

What does a window installer do?

A window installer is a skilled professional responsible for fitting and securing new windows in residential or commercial buildings. Their duties include measuring openings, removing old windows, preparing the area, and ensuring the new windows are properly aligned, sealed, and insulated. Window installers must also ensure that the windows meet safety standards, are weatherproof, and function correctly. They may work with various window types, such as double-hung, casement, or bay windows. Attention to detail and knowledge of construction materials are essential in this role.

What are some common challenges faced by window installers on the job?

Window Installers often encounter challenges such as working in varying weather conditions, handling heavy or awkwardly shaped materials, and ensuring precise measurements for a proper fit. Additionally, they may need to troubleshoot unexpected issues like structural damage or discrepancies in window sizes. Strong communication skills are also important, as installers frequently coordinate with homeowners, general contractors, and team members to ensure projects stay on schedule and meet quality standards.

What is the difference between Window Installer vs Glass Installer?

AspectWindow InstallerGlass Installer
CredentialsHigh school diploma, certifications in window installationHigh school diploma, certifications in glass handling and installation
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, residential and commercial buildingsManufacturing facilities, construction sites, residential projects
Industry UsagePrimarily installs windows in new or existing structuresHandles glass panels, including windows, mirrors, and other glass products

While both roles involve working with glass and construction environments, a Window Installer focuses on installing entire window units, whereas a Glass Installer specializes in handling and installing glass panels and related products. Is being a window installer hard?

Window installers often face physically demanding work, including lifting heavy materials and working in various weather conditions. The job requires attention to detail, knowledge of tools and materials, and sometimes working at heights, which can make it challenging for some individuals.
